Transponder Chip Keys

If your car was made within the last 20 years then it will contain a transponder inside its plastic head. While it may seem like an insignificant motherboard but it's an important part of the car's security system since it stops theft by preventing thieves from launching your car.

It operates by sending a radio frequency pulse when you insert your key into the ignition. The microchip in your key will respond with a unique code that the immobilizer of your car can read. The immobilizer can only allow the car to start if the correct key has been used.

Except for a few car models that don't use them, the vast majority of modern cars come with them. They are also more secure than old-school keys made of metal, because they can stop a skilled and determined car burglar from using the use of a hot wire or some other method to start the vehicle.

It doesn't matter if the transponder key is a blade-style which needs to be put into the ignition cylinder or a remote-controlled fob that you keep in your pocket. A licensed locksmith must clone it with special equipment for it to function correctly. You can find this service at a variety of car dealerships, but an independent automotive locksmith is usually able to offer more affordable rates.

Remote Fob Keys

Your car's key fob (or RKE device, remote keyless entry, or a plastic thingamajig that unlocks your door) may seem like an uninteresting little piece of technology, but it serves more than one, boring function. Fobs can open your windows, summon your vehicle, and park it in tight spaces (if you own a car with that feature).

The latest fobs have been designed to withstand the rigors of use, and include a "Panic" button that can be used to make loud noises and scare away suspicious individuals who might be attempting to steal the vehicle. It can also be used to send GPS coordinates or to call emergency services. We recommend that you get a spare key or fob if you don't own one already. Certain auto-insurance policies or extended warranty coverage and club memberships will cover the cost of the replacement fob or key.

You can usually order a new key fob through an authorized dealer. It's generally cheaper to purchase it from the parts department than the service department. Dealers won't program an aftermarket key fob for your car unless you can prove ownership and registration. Ignition Cylinder Replacement

Ignition cylinders are a crucial component of the security system used in the majority of modern cars. The system ensures that your car will only be operating when the correct key is inserted and used to turn it. The engine will not begin when the key hasn't been properly inserted. Your vehicle will also be locked. While this feature can reduce the possibility of theft of your vehicle however, it can make life more difficult if your ignition cylinder isn't working correctly.

If your car is having trouble starting or you're required to move the key a lot before it will engage this could be a sign of that there is a problem with your ignition cylinder. It's best to replace it when this happens.

To get rid of the old cylinder you will need to remove the plastic covering on the steering wheel. The procedure varies from car to car however, you'll typically require a screwdriver to push the tab on the retaining.

You'll then need to replace the steering wheel cylinder. This isn't a difficult task, but it will require some technical know-how. If you're not confident with this job you might want to have a professional complete the task for you. They'll have the tools and experience necessary to perform the task properly.
